Kira & Paul

Kira & Paul are soon to get married at Hidden River Cabins and enjoy a small wedding with their closest family and friends around them. Traveling from where they live they came up to Cumbria for a food tasting at Hidden River and decided to stay at the nearby and amazing Penton Bridge Inn, which is where we met to start the couple portrait session.

We walked down the road to the nearby river "Liddel Water" which is actually the boundary line between England and Scotland and crossed over into Scotland. Wandering around the river adventuring away chatting about all things weddings and life in the rather mixed weather that only the borderlands can give!

I honestly cannot wait to photograph these two lovelies again at Hidden River Cabins surrounded by awesome people!

Jack & Lauren

Part of living in Carlisle is getting to enjoy all the amazing places around us, like gelt woods only a few miles away. It's a fave location for Lauren, Jack & 10 year old Theo, possibly the most energetic 10-year-old spaniel I have ever met, naturally he stole the show!

Jack & Lauren are getting married at Gretna with friends and family watching and supporting them all the way. Like most couples, they were a little nervous about wedding photos so a Couple Portrait Session seemed like a great idea to not only help settle some nerves but also to show and practice some basic posing before the big wedding day.

Couple portraits are soooo useful for things like this as it not only helps calm any worries but it just means we get to know each other even more than before and practicing how to pose and what it's like in front of the camera speeds up portraits on the day itself meaning.. more time for drinking and dancing!
